Thread: Reanactment - Roman Empire19 Sep 2016, 18:48 PM
So... This is my sword. 100% forged, hand made, as well as scabbard. Of course everything is based on finds from Nydam (Denmark). You can see that blade has 2 layers of steel. Of course edges are blunt - would be bad if I cut someone's arm during battle ![]() You can see remains of this sword in Schleswig museum in Nydam's Boat room. Thread: What idiot designed brits???19 Sep 2016, 18:39 PM
You are not supposed to use railway on emplacement with ready brace. You are supposed to force brace, and once it ends and is on cooldown, then you can use railway. In: Replays |
